Based on official footage and developer commentary, we can distill the known information into several key areas. These are the foundational monster hunter wilds confirmed ai companion features that we can rely on.
First, we've seen clear evidence of `ai hunter dynamic actions`. They don't just stand there and attack. They are shown actively placing traps, using healing items like Lifepowder at critical moments, and even coordinating the placement of bombs. This points to a system designed around tactical support and battlefield awareness.
Second, the `ai companion mechanics explained` so far emphasize a reactive intelligence. They appear to respond to both the player's status and the monster's state, such as `ai reacting to monster clashes` or other environmental events. This suggests they won't just follow a rigid attack pattern but will adapt their support actions to the flow of the hunt.
However, it's just as important to note what isn't confirmed. We haven't seen definitive proof of complex weapon mastery, like if an `can ai use hunting horn buffs` effectively. The focus seems to be on reliable, universal support actions—the kind of teamwork you wish for but can't always get from human players. This is `what we know about wilds ai` for certain.

1. What are the most important Monster Hunter Wilds confirmed AI companion features so far?
The most significant confirmed features are dynamic support actions. This includes the AI companions' ability to autonomously use healing items like Lifepowder, strategically place traps and bombs, and react to the player's and monster's status during a hunt.
2. Will AI companions be as skilled as expert human players?
They will serve a different purpose. While a human player offers creativity, adaptability, and high damage potential, the AI companion's strength lies in reliability and consistency. Their confirmed support abilities ensure that crucial tasks are always performed, which is a strategic advantage over the unpredictability of random online matchmaking.
3. Can we customize the AI hunters in Monster Hunter Wilds?
While customization is a staple of the Monster Hunter series, the specific details regarding AI companion customization have not been fully revealed. It is reasonable to speculate that we will be able to at least equip them with different gear, which may influence their supportive roles and abilities, but this is not yet officially confirmed.
4. Do we know if AI companions can use complex weapons like the Hunting Horn?
Currently, there is no official confirmation on the extent of their weapon mastery. Gameplay reveals have focused on their universal support items and actions rather than proficiency with specific, complex weapons. We do not know for sure if an AI can effectively use Hunting Horn buffs or other intricate weapon mechanics.
